About Lodgepole at Heber

Lodgepole Campground is located in scenic Daniels Canyon just a short drive from Heber, Utah, and Strawberry Reservoir at an elevation of 7,800 feet. Campers enjoy fishing and hiking in the canyon and day-tripping to Strawberry.

What Guests Are Saying

Lodgepole at Heber is praised for its beautiful scenery, spacious campsites, and friendly camp hosts, making it a favorite among many families. However, issues such as persistent road noise from Highway 40, lack of water, and maintenance concerns with restrooms and facilities have been recurring frustrations for campers. Despite these drawbacks, many reviewers express a strong desire to return, hoping for improvements in management and amenities.

Policies & Rules

General

  • Camping fees include use of the dump station
  • This Campground is in Bear Country Store food and trash securely to avoid attracting wildlife -Failure to comply may result in fines up to $5,000 and/or imprisonment Remember, a fed bear is a dead bear
  • Please bring your own drinking water. Water is available at the dump station, not in campground This is a 'pack it in, pack it out' facility; bring trash bags
  • Dogs or Domestic Pets Owners must  -Control dogs by a leash not to exceed six feet (6’) at all times  -Clean up dog feces  -Limit two dogs per site Do not allow dogs to  -Threaten or attack people/animals  -Interfere with people, vehicles, or property  -Cause damage to vegetation or harass wildlife
  • Gates open at 7am, close at 10pm. No generators after 10pm. Reserved sites will be held until 12pm on the day after your scheduled arrival date.
  • There is a 2-night minimum stay on weekends; 3-night minimum stay on holiday weekends
  • Trailers/Campers and RVs: Water tank can be filled at the dump station. Hooking up to spigots or the power in the restrooms, even for medical devices is strictly prohibited
  • First Come First Served (FF) sites For reservable sites, reservations must be made at least 5 days in advance You must claim a FF site in person on the day you wish to check-in A site listed as FF does not guarantee availability, Recreation.gov does not update FF occupancy The only way to know if an FF site is available is to arrive at the campground on the day you plan to check-in Availability cannot be predicted Many sites are in remote locations, we cannot contact camp hosts about availability Recommended arrival times vary by day. Weekends and holidays fill more quickly To claim an FF site, you must be physically present, occupy the site, and pay at that time
  • Extra Vehicle -$10 per vehicle, per day (paid on-site cash/check) Firewood -$9
  • If you booked at a discount without a Senior or Access pass, you'll need to pay the difference in cash/check upon arrival. Only Senior or Access passes qualify for discounts and proof of ownership upon arrival is required
  • Please understand that camping is an outdoor experience; we do not give refunds or credits for weather or natural conditions Cancellations within 24 hours prior to arrival date will forfeit the entire use fee and a $10 cancellation fee No-shows, early departures, or cancellations after the arrival date are not entitled to a refund Failure to arrive at the site by 12pm the day after scheduled arrival and does not cancel the reservation, will be charged a $20 service fee and forfeit the first-night use fee
